IN THE NAME OF SLOVAKIA

MNSUL'S PROTEST AGAINST GERMAN PERFIDY (British Official Wireless.) RUGBY, September 25. (Received September 26, at 11 a.m.) The Slovak 'Consul in London (Mr Milan Harmine) communicated with a Foreign Office delegation on the following terms:—“The whole of Slovakia is occupied by Nazi armed forces. The voice of the Slovak people has been temporarily silenced by the ruthless abrogation of all treaties and agreements. In the name of Slovakia I solemnly protest against this shameful betrayal, and declare that the aim and ideals of Britain and France are identical with those of my sorely treated people.”
